 We just got word from the QJ forums that Syn-z has released the source code for version 1.70 of DGEN, the Sega Genesis/Mega Drive emulator for the PSP. This should allow people to work on their own little tweaks to the DGEN code to make for personal versions of the DGEN emulator, or as reference material for use on their own works.

Up on Syn-z's webpage, there's a small note which, according to Japanese translation sites, says that the source code is essentially free for people to use. The next bit is a little tough to decipher though, so we're putting up the whole message for you to read:
